Edgar J. "E. J." Vittatoe, 88, of Lenoir City went to be with the Lord Wednesday, July 21, 2010 at his home.

He was a member of Silver Ridge Baptist Church where he faithfully served as a deacon for 53 years. E. J. was a veteran of World War II serving in the U. S. Army. He retired from the X-10 Plant in Oak Ridge.

He is survived by his wife of 65 years, Mildred Vittatoe; children and spouses, the Rev. Jerry and Shirley Vittatoe, Brenda White, Steve and Dale Vittatoe, Lynn and Linda Vittatoe, Vickie and Richard Orr, Kathy and Gary Keener, Kenny and Kelly Vittatoe; many grandchildren and great-grandchildren.
